A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dishwashing machine connector, connects the dish washer to a water source. If you buy a brand-new supply line, a plumber can make sure that the line is compatible with both your dish washer as well as water source. A specialist plumber can examine it to make sure that it's in excellent condition and does not have any type of leakages if you make a decision to make use of an existing supply line.

Installing a Dishwashing Machine Needs a Range of Equipments
If you do not have a range of devices on hand, you may need to make a journey to Lowe's or Residence Depot. To install a dish washer, you need the complying with devices: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and also hole saws.
Not Installing Your Dishwashing Machine Appropriately Can Lead to a Hill of Troubles
Not only can installing a dishwashing machine properly nullify your warranty, but it can likewise create a mess. If you do not set up the supply line correctly, you can deal with leaks-- or also worse, a flooding. You might additionally exper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well quickly with your pipes and causes loud shaking sounds. Lastly, if you improperly mount your dishwashing machine to the waste disposal unit, you may see pungent smells or have deposit on your meals.

PLUMBING SERVICES YOU'LL NEED FOR A KITCHEN REMODEL
S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
